* The Eiffel Tower – the tallest building in the world until New York's Chrysler building in 1930.
* Napoleon's Tomb – originally built by King Louis XIV, now the resting place of the most famous Frenchman in history.
* The Louvre Museum – originally built as a fort by King Philippe-Auguste in 1190, now one of the grandest museums in the world.
* Arc de Triomphe – commissioned by Napoléon to honor his army’s victory and another symbol of Paris.
* Champs Elysées – the most famous avenue in the world.
* Musée D’Orsay – originally a train station and now the museum of Impressionist paintings.
* Ecole Militaire, Les Invalides, Alexander III Bridge, Grand and Petit Palais, Place de la Concorde and more!

Q.What is a Segway?
A.The Segway™ Human Transporter is the first of its kind—a self-balancing, personal transportation device designed to go anywhere people do. Easy to use and operate, the two-wheeled Segway sports high-tech gyroscopes that automatically respond to your body's movements, "sensing" when it should speed up and slow down. You stand on a small platform between left and right wheels as you hold onto handlebars at a comfortable waist height. The Segway handles the balancing for you, so that you're always upright as you glide through any environment.

The Night tour follows a similar route as our Day Tour with a few special night additions. We'll glide from the sparkeling Eiffel Tower, through two parks to Napoleon's brilliant golden tomb, past the enormous Invalides complex and across the Alexander III bridge.
After moving through the Place de la Concorde we'll cruise down to the Louvre and its glowing Pyramid. We'll visit the Pont des Arts (the most romantic bridge in Paris) and the back courtyard of the Louvre where a local busker typically serenades us on his flute. We'll then pass the Hotel Meurice (German HQ during World War II), the US Embassy and cross the Champs-Elysees for a great view of the Arc de Triomphe.Be sure you have your camera and plenty of film for this (and everything really)!
